+12087901148 is business number, listed for Beautiful Downtown Lewiston. Beautiful Downtown Lewiston is a Non-profit organization in United States. The contact address of +12087901148 is 301 Main St #103, Lewiston, ID 83501, United States. Beautiful Downtown Lewiston business has a rating of 4.2 out of 5.
Business Name |
Beautiful Downtown Lewiston |
Business Pincode |
83501 |
Business Address |
301 Main St #103, Lewiston, ID 83501, United States |
Business Rating |
4.2 |
Business Category |
Non-profit organization |
Browse Other Numbers: